Exchange Outflows Whisper of a Retreating Supply
The recent dispatch from CryptoQuant-our ever-so-reliable correspondent-reveals that Ethereumâs 30-day Simple Moving Average netflow has soared to heights unseen since the last days of 2023.Â
What does this mean for our keen investors? Why, it denotes less a panicked selling spree and more an elegant preference for self-custody or the mysterious arts of DeFi, rather than the clattering of coins fleeing exchanges like chivalrous suitors absconding at a dull ball. This evaporation of exchange liquidity trims the short-term supply most decisively, thus setting the stage for potential price escalations worthy of a grand soirée.

Perchance we glance back through the annals of Ethereum price history, the Exchange Supply Ratios (ESR) recount a tale most consistent. Between 2016 and 2020, the ESR crept upward with the reliability of a governess’s reprimand, oscillating with enough volatility to fuel many a desperate sell-off despite rising prices.
The pinnacle of this drama was certainly during the bullish spectacle of 2020-2021, when the ESR soared near 0.30. Exchanges were awash with liquidity, and profit-taking became as frequent as tea parties at Hartfield.
Since the dawn of 2022, however, the ESR has adopted a most disagreeable attitude, trending sharply downward to a modest 0.139. Such scant coins left upon centralized exchanges is akin to a ballroom left empty before the clock strikes midnight. When supply is so constrained, the crystal balls of ETH price models inevitably glow bullish, as any incipient demand might well provoke a spectacular supply shock.

As of present consideration, Ethereum hovers round $4,100 with the selling pressure reduced to nearly a whisper. This very key area seems ripe for an ascent to heights unseen, teasing the market aficionados with promises of 2025âs potential triumphs.
The forecast whispers sweet nothings of reduced exchange liquidity fanning the flames of upward momentum, perhaps until the very next ball begins.
Stablecoin Liquidity: The Lucrative Underpinning
Add to this theatrical ensemble the news that the supply of ERC-20 USDT has swelled to a veritable fortune of $93.4 billion-an all-time high most noteworthy. Such bounteous reserves speak of fresh capital eager and impatient to dance into the arms of Ethereum and its compatriots.
When the stablecoins, particularly the ever-trustworthy Tether, amass such dry powder, one might liken it to a well-stocked pantry before a grand feast: liquidity awaiting to be lavishly scattered across ETH and other assets at the slightest provocation.

Historical lessons are clear: such bountiful inflows invariably encourage higher trading volumes and more robust DeFi activities-rather like an enthusiastic crowd arriving promptly for the eveningâs entertainment.
Paired with the declining ESR, this swell of stablecoin liquidity impressively bolsters the bullish ETH price forecast, suggesting the marketâs coffers are well-prepared to fuel any rapid rallies, should demand find itself so stirred.
